Introduction:
The course is designed to be completed in 60 days. The course covers programming, microcontrollers, communication protocols, circuit design, PCB design, and 3D Modeling and Simulation. It also includes two project-based courses that will guide the user through the development of a firmware package.
Throughout this course, you will learn various embedded systems engineering skills like how to read AVR assembly code, use C, etc.
By reading the content and reviewing the exercises in this course, you will be able to learn how to program an embedded system.
This course is not only about programming but also about designing all aspects of a hardware system, including hardware connection and mechanical design.

Daily Section Overview:
C Programming - 10 Days
Microcontrollers Arduino - 10 Days
Microcontrollers PIC Microcontroller - 10 Days
Communication Protocols - 7 Days
Internet of Things - Extra
Circuit Design and Simulation - 7 Days
3D Design and Simulation - 6 Days
PCB Fabrication - 10 Days
